Stool-Based Tests Detect microscopic blood in the stool Performed annually If positive colonoscopy FOBT Non-specific (human vs non-human hemoglobin; location in GIT) Dietary (red meat, poultry, fish, raw vegetables) & medication restriction (NSAIDs) Three successive smears FIT Human globin No restrictions Single sample

Stool-Based Tests Advantages Low risk, non-invasive No bowel preparation Home testing Inexpensive Disadvantages Not designed to detect pre-cancerous lesions Requires annual testing High false positive rates TWO STEP TEST

Colonoscopy Insertion of a flexible scope to visualize the entire rectum and colon Can diagnose cancer and perform biopsies Can detect and remove potentially precancerous polyps Requires a bowel preparation to cleanse the colon Clear liquids day before procedure Bowel preparation evening before and day of procedure (split dose) Sedation given during the procedure Requires day off life/work Requires escorted transportation

Colonoscopy Performance Considered the gold standard Not perfect 2-12% of large polyps are missed May not be as protective of cancer on the right side of the colon OR 0.58 (CI 0.53-0.64) OR 0.24 (CI 0.21-0.27)

Colonoscopy Efficacy No randomized controlled trials to date Indirect evidence: National Polyp Study: 76-90% reduction in CRC incidence after polypectomy VA study: lower endoscopy within past 6 years associated with 60% reduction in CRC mortality FOBT & Flexible Sigmoidoscopy trials Current trials underway: VA CONFIRM (Colonoscopy vs FIT) Spanish trial (Colonoscopy vs FIT) Nordic-European Initiative (Colonoscopy vs no screening)
Colonoscopy Risks Perforation 0.5/1,000 Bleeding 2.6/1,000 Death 2.9/100,000
Colonoscopy Advantages Can visualize the entire colon Diagnose and remove lesions Performed every 10 years Minimal patient discomfort SINGLE STEP TEST Disadvantages Invasive, procedural risks Sedation required Time consuming, expensive Full bowel preparation Operator, preparation dependent

What is the best screening test?
ACS-MSTF-ACR-AGA > 50: FS every 5 years +/- FOBT every year -Or- High Sensitivity FOBT/FIT every year -Or- Colonoscopy every 10 years -Or- CT Colonography every 5 years -Or- Fecal DNA every 3 years USPSTF 50-75: FS every 5 years with interval High Sensitivity FOBT/FIT -Or- High Sensitivity FOBT/FIT every year -Or- Colonoscopy every 10 years

CRC Risk Categories Based on Family History Average Risk Increased Risk High Risk Hereditary Risk No Personal or family history of colon polyps or colorectal cancer (CRC) One first-degree relative with CRC/Adenoma over the age of 60 Two second degree relatives with CRC any age One first-degree relative with CRC/Adenoma younger than age 60 Two or more first degree relatives with CRC/Adenoma, any age Three or more family members with colorectal cancer Multiple other cancer types in the family Young ages of onset of cancers (less than 50) Age 50, any screening test Age 40-50, colonoscopy every 5-10 years Age 40, colonoscopy every 5 years Referral to Genetics Expert
Take home points Colon cancer is common and lethal Colon cancer is preventable! There are a menu of stool-based and structural CRC screening options The best option is the one your patient will commit to! Family history of CRC may increase a patient s risk
